Aagadu fails to impress Mahesh Babu's latest release Aagadu that has hit the screens on Friday (September 19), failed to ring in at the cash registers. The film witnessed heavy drops on the first day itself in some parts of Rayalaseema and Andhra Pradesh.
However, the film somehow managed to garner good craze in Telangana region ' thanks to the pre-release publicity. Trade analysts blame the debacle on too many elements and the storyline which has striking similarities with the likes of Gabbar Singh, Dookudu and Baadshah.
'The film had a lot of promise before the release. However, it failed to make any impact because of the clich'd plot. Moreover, the film has a tired and tested story and is a rehash of several successful films in this genre.
The audience, especially Mahesh fans were not satisfied with the way director Vaitla handled the film and made to do things that are believed to be liked by the fans,' says an analyst. Although Mahesh has come up with an outstanding performance, the film fails to sustain the sky-high expectations.
